Is Collinswood Safe?

No — crime is noticeably above average here. Collinswood in Houston, TX has a safety grade of D+. The overall crime index is 185, which is 85% above the national average of 100.

Compared to the Houston average (crime index 109), Collinswood is 76% higher in overall crime. Residents and visitors should exercise extra caution in this area, particularly after dark.

Looking at specific crime types, assault is the most elevated concern (index: 182, 82%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 18).
